Position Overview

As an Electrical Helper, the general role is to work in conjunction with Electricians and Electrical Foreman to install, maintain, and repair various electrical components within customer locations. This individual will be exposed to both low and high voltage electrical applications, and work in a wide array of industries including: Construction, Manufacturing, Power Plants, Commercial, Aggregate, Oil and Gas, Coal, Wind Energy, etc.

 

The Electrical Helper will report to the Electrical Department Manager and will work primarily out of the Farmington location.

 

What You'll Do

  • Assist Electricians and Electrical Foreman with installation, maintenance, and repair of electrical systems
  • Install lighting, electrical outlets and circuit breakers
  • Install conduit and cable tray systems
  • Troubleshoot electrical problems under the supervision of a state journeyman electrician
  • Ensure that all work is completed in compliance with relevant codes and standards
  • Maintain a safe and clean work environment
  • Travel to various job sites as required
  • Utilize hand tools, power tools, and electrical equipment pertinent to the electrical trade
  • Assist with paperwork and documentation to ensure accurate record keeping, billing and inventory
  • Assist in other areas of the company and perform other duties as assigned

What You'll Bring

  • Successful completion of an Electrical Trade School Program, Instrumentation and Controls Program or at least one year of experience in electrical work
  • Basic understanding of electrical theory
  • Experience bending conduit, pulling, and terminating wires
  • Ability to work at heights and in confined spaces
  • Ability to read and interpret electrical schematics
  • Ability to travel for extended periods of time
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ills
  • Must have a valid driver's license
  • Flexibility to work a schedule of four weeks on and one week off

 

Working Conditions

  • Walk / use hands to finger, handle or feel objects, tools or controls / reach with hands and arms / climb ladders and stairs / crawl / kneel
  • Sit/stand for extended periods of time
  • Lift and/or move up to 80 pounds
  • Wear safety equipment: as per OSHA/MSHA requirements
